Autor | Zpráva | ||
---|---|---|---|
PetraPP Profil |
#1 · Zasláno: 2. 1. 2020, 11:15:04
Ahojte,
stáhnula jsem si TXT soubory všech států, kde jsou jejich města, včetně GPS, PSČ atd. z GEONAMES.org a potřebovala bych si udělal parser, abych data měla v Array(). Chci data všechny načíst do mySQL a přes array bych udělala parser do jednotlivých částí v mySQL tabulce. Neporadíte jak data dostat do array(). Šla bych na to přes explode(), ale jednotlivé data nejsou nijak rozdělena znakem :( Předem strašně moc děkuji za výpomoc. Data jsou tam třeba takové: AD AD100 Canillo Canillo 02 42.5833 1.6667 6 AD AD200 Encamp Encamp 03 42.5333 1.6333 6 AD AD400 La Massana La Massana 04 42.5667 1.4833 6 AD AD300 Ordino Ordino 05 42.6 1.55 6 AD AD600 Sant Julià de Lòria Sant Julià de Lòria 06 42.4667 1.5 6 AD AD500 Andorra la Vella Andorra la Vella 07 42.5 1.5 6 AD AD700 Escaldes-Engordany Escaldes-Engordany 08 42.5 1.5667 6 |
||
lionel messi Profil |
#2 · Zasláno: 2. 1. 2020, 11:24:03
PetraPP:
Zdravím, v tom zozname v [#1] sú dáta oddelené rozličným počtom medzier, čiže by prichádzala do úvahy funkcia preg_split, ktorá rozdeľuje dáta do poľa podľa oddeľovača, ktorý sa utvorí regulárnym výrazom. Hneď prvý príklad v sekcii Examples dokonca ukazuje aj regulár, ktorý by v tvojom prípade mal byť vhodný. |
||
Časová prodleva: 4 roky
|
0